Originally premiering September 15th, 2017, "American Vandal" stars Tyler Alvarez, Griffin Gluck, Jimmy Tatro. The series runs 2 season(s), and has a score of 74 (out of 100) on TMDB, which put together reviews from 307 experienced people.
What, so now you want to know what the TV show is about? Here’s the plot: "A true-crime satire that explores the aftermath of a costly high school prank that left twenty-seven faculty cars vandalized with phallic images."
